This is a low-key, low-stress, self-guided opportunity to learn and practice basic orienteering skills. It is designed for beginning and intermediate orienteers, but participants of all levels are welcome. There will be no timing or scoring provided.

There will be two courses within this event. Controls will be shared between courses. Select which courses you want to do, and if you want printed instructions, during registration. Suggested sequence:

1) An Instructional/practice course combining legs where you'll stay on course by map reading only and legs where you'll use only compass and pace counting.
2) An Orange (intermediate) course on which you'll focus on the map and use compass and pace counting as and when you see fit.
